1、通过Intellij IDEA工具,创建一个SpringBoot工程,添加启动类WebsocketApplication,如下图所示。
2、在pom.xml文件引入依赖包,主要是包括netty-websocket-spri艘绒庳焰ng-boot-starter以及spring-boot-starter-web两个依赖包,如下图所示。
3、添加配置注入ServerEndpointExporter,如下图所示。
4、在WebSocketServer添加@ServerEndpoint注解,在该注解支持设置WebSocket的port、path等信息,如下图所示。
5、浏览端新建一个webSocket.html文件,实现一个简单的WebSocket实例,如下图所示。
6、演示验证,打开客户端webSocket.html,输入测试字符,websocket的服务端及客户端成功打印正确的信息,websocket连接通信。如下图所示。